dcterms:description
The low-pressure parts of a TG 1000 MW turbine, for the third wheels, are made from modified 12 % Cr martensitic steel AKI TD.9, and the fourth, are made from X2CrNiM0 13-4 steel. The fracture of the third turbine wheel at the point of the connection part of the blade has a high-cycle fatigue character with multiple initiation sites. An analysis of the microstructure has proved the influence of both the 6-ferrite content and the arrangement on the initiation point of the fatigue process. Also, an inspection of the fatigue crack''s kinetics in relationship to the operating mode of the power plant has been carried out.
